<p>The bumper around my MPOW Bluetooth adapter broke and the buttons fell out. I designed new buttons and an optional bumper.</p> <p>The buttons are printed in PLA, but any material should work. The buttons can be installed without the bumper.</p> <p>The bumper should be printed in a flexible like TPU. I initially tried gluing it to the case with hot glue, but I found that super glue worked better. I would recommend installing it slowly starting with the hole around the headphone jack. Glue one section at a time and use clamps or a vice to let the glue set properly. I left a little slack in the design that will have to be trimmed off with a razor blade.</p> <p>Take your time installing the bumper. I got a little hasty and got some glue on the case.
